Influence of Sleep on Metabolic process



When it pertains to weight reduction, understanding the influence of sleep on metabolic rate is crucial. Rest plays a substantial duty in regulating your body's metabolism, which is the process of transforming food into energy. During sleep, your body deals with repairing cells, synthesizing hormones, and managing various physical functions. Lack of sleep can disrupt these processes, resulting in imbalances in metabolic process.

Study has shown that insufficient sleep can influence your metabolism by changing hormone degrees related to appetite and appetite. Especially, inadequate rest can bring about a rise in ghrelin, a hormone that stimulates hunger, and a reduction in leptin, a hormonal agent that suppresses appetite. This hormonal imbalance can result in over-eating and desires for high-calorie foods, which can undermine your weight loss goals.

To optimize your metabolic rate and support your weight reduction journey, prioritize getting adequate high quality sleep each evening. Go for 7-9 hours of sleep to aid regulate your metabolic process, manage your hunger, and improve your overall health and wellness. By dealing with your sleep, you can boost your body's capability to melt calories successfully and accomplish sustainable weight reduction.

Function of Sleep in Hormonal Agent Law



As you dive deeper right into the connection in between sleep and weight management, it ends up being apparent that the duty of sleep in hormonal agent guideline is a key factor to take into consideration. Rest plays a vital function in the guideline of numerous hormonal agents that affect hunger and metabolism. One essential hormone affected by sleep is leptin, which assists regulate power equilibrium by inhibiting hunger. Absence of rest can result in lower degrees of leptin, making you feel hungrier and possibly resulting in over-eating.

Additionally, sleep deprival can interfere with the manufacturing of ghrelin, one more hormonal agent that stimulates appetite. When ghrelin degrees rise as a result of inadequate rest, you may experience stronger food cravings for high-calorie foods.


Additionally, not enough sleep can affect insulin sensitivity, which is crucial for managing blood sugar levels. Poor rest behaviors can bring about insulin resistance, boosting the danger of weight gain and type 2 diabetic issues.

Impact of Sleep on Food Cravings



Sleep plays a substantial function in influencing your food yearnings. When you don't get adequate rest, your body experiences interruptions in the hormonal agents that manage hunger and volume. This discrepancy can result in an increase in ghrelin, the hormonal agent that promotes hunger, while lowering leptin, the hormonal agent that signals volume. Therefore, you could find yourself food craving high-calorie and sweet foods to offer a quick power boost.

Furthermore, lack of rest can influence the brain's incentive centers, making unhealthy foods more attractive and more difficult to stand up to.

Study has shown that sleep-deprived people have a tendency to select foods that are higher in fat and calories compared to when they're well-rested. This can sabotage your weight loss initiatives and result in undesirable weight gain over time.
